Vader

Vader is a Polish band playing thrash and death metal. It was founded in 1983 in Olsztyn by guitarist Zbigniew "Viki" Wróblewski and Piotr "Peter" Wiwczarek, who was the bass guitarist at the time. At the beginning, Vader's music oscillated around speed and heavy metal inspired by the achievements of Judas Priest and Accept. After 1985, inspired in large part by Slayer, Vader turned to thrash and then death metal. The breakthrough moment in the band's history came with the recording of the demo Morbid Reich. The material, released by Carnage Records, was billed as "the best-selling cassette in death metal history". Next in the band's discography was the no less iconic album The Ultimate Incantation. It was to the song Dark Age, from this album, that the first video was made, often broadcast on MTV, among others.
